Zusammenfassung: | A hitherto undescribed complication of cystoscopy is reported wherein peripelvic extravasation and perinephric collection of urine resulted from conventional cystoscopy examination in a patient with a small-capacity bladder and vesicoureteral reflux. Prompt recognition, institution of indwelling catheter drainage, and massive antibiotic therapy led to spontaneous resolution of the flank mass. In similar cases, we suggest the use of an Iglesias resectoscope with a continuous flow and suction evacuation, even for cystoscopy and bladder biopsy. |
